摘要
In the environment of pre-hospital trauma care, the usual priorities of airway with cervical spine, breathing and oxygenation, and circulation are modified by the potentially hazardous surrounding at the scene. Personal safety and team work with other emergency services are vital. Airway control using rapid-sequence induction may be necessary to safely transport the patient away from the incident. Preparation for pre-hospital care is vital, with training, organization of equipment and practice with all emergency services.
